    Maria Oggay, known as Apo Whang Od, received the Dangal ng Haraya Award for her contributions to intangible cultural heritage as the last mambabatok of the Butbut Tribe. A traveler shares experiences visiting Buscalan, revealing both challenges in journeying there and insights about the modernized community adapting while preserving tradition.

    Mount Maculot is a mountain located in the town of Cuenca in Batangas province. This mountain is popular among mountain climbers and campers as it offers a majestic view of the historic Taal Volcano and Taal Lake.
